Sootra - Talera, Bundi

Sootra is a village situated in the Talera tehsil of Bundi district, Rajasthan. It is located approximately 50 km from Bundi and around 50 km from Bundi. Sootra village is a designated Gram Panchayat.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Sootra is 094547. The village covers a total geographical area of 849 hectares and falls under the 323022 pincode. Kota is the nearest town, located about 42 km away.

Sootra village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head.

Population of Sootra

As per Census 2011, Sootra village has a total population of 3,117 people, consisting of 1,608 males and 1,509 females. The village has 595 households and a sex ratio of 938 females per 1,000 males. There are 568 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 995 literate and 2,122 illiterate residents. Additionally, 224 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ities and 880 to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Sootra

Sootra is connected by an all-weather road, while public transport facilities are available within 1-2 km of the village. The nearest railway station is Srinagar Rajasthan, while the nearest airport is Kota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 24.7 km.

In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Kota to Sootra is about 42 km, with a usual travel time of around ~1.2 hours. Similarly, the road distance from Bundi to Sootra is about 50 km, with the usual travel time around ~1.4 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
